■主轴往复运动采用高性能比例液压控制技术,往复速度可实现无级调速,响应速度快。
■主轴旋转运动采用变频电机驱动,可实现无级变速。
■珩磨砂条涨缩装置为液压双进给结构,采用液压比例控制技术或手动调压阀设定实现压力控制。
■液压系统采用变量泵,并采用强制冷却,保证液压油温度恒定。
■机床冷却系统为循环冷却,采用磁分式纸带过滤机两级过滤,并使用油冷机强制冷却。
■灵活多样的机床夹具结构,也可根据用户需求定制。
■机床配置在线自动测量系统以保证珩磨工件尺寸一致性。
■控制系统采用高性能可编程控制器,配置TFT彩色液晶触控面板。专为珩磨加工定制的人机界面更具人性化。
■High performance hydraulic proportionally or hydraulic pilot technique control of position and speed is used for spindle reciprocation. Therefore infinite variable speed and quick response speed are realized.
The spindle is driven by a inverter motor; it rotates and outputs infinite variable speed.
■ Honing extension system is in hydraulic double-feed design, in which constant pressure control is ensured by use of proportionally controlled technique or manual set by pressure regulating vlave .
■Variable pump is used in hydraulic unit. Forced cooling is supplied for hydraulic unit, which guarantees constant temperature oil.
■Circulation cooling is used in the cooling system. Magnetic-separating two-stage paper filter ensures clean honing fluid. Forced cooling is supplied by oil cooler so that the honing fluid is always kept in optimum temperature.
■Flexible ways chucking type,can design on customers requirement.
■The machine is equipped with an on-line metering and measuring system, which ensures consistency of honing tolerances.
■The machine is controlled by high-performance programmable logic controller with TFT liquid crystal color touch panel. The man-machine interface especially made for honing shows humanistic feature.
